Finance Review Summary — Corvane Product Line Pricing

Prepared for sales leads.

Our review of the Corvane line shows current list prices sit roughly 8% below comparable offerings, while gross margin has slipped to 31% due to component cost inflation. We recommend a staged increase: 4% at the next catalog refresh, with a further 3% contingent on renewal rates holding. Discount authority should be tightened to 10% without director approval. Volume customers will receive advance notice. The rationale tied to our broader plans is noted below.

board note of tahog-yagef: Headcount on the Ralael team goes from 9 to 80 by the end of April. Gross margin on Ralael came in at 15 percent against a plan of 5 percent.

# Pedalflow Rebalancer — env config
# Welcome. This tool moves dock targets for the Brinmouth bike-share network.
# It polls station fill levels every 5 minutes and emits truck routing plans.
# Copy this file to .env.local before running `pedalflow serve`.
# Defaults below are safe for the staging network; never point REBALANCE_REGION
# at production unless dispatch has signed off.
# Logs go to ./var/log; rotate them weekly.
# The dispatch API rejects unauthenticated calls, so set the API secret directly below this comment block.

sealed setting: ARCHIVE_KEY3=c1f

**Vendor Note: Gatewick Turnstile Counters — Hallowmere Stadium**

Quick heads-up before your first site visit: the turnstile counters at Hallowmere are supplied and serviced by Gatewick Systems under contract, so we don't open the units ourselves — ever. If a counter drifts or stops reporting to the Crowdtally dashboard, log the gate number and timestamp, then raise it through the vendor channel. Gatewick's response SLA is four business hours. For anything counter-related, contact their service desk at the address below.

alerts address for kafof-bagag: kasael@olvarqdyn.corp